refactor(packages): report-service to api

This commit is contained in:
wanhose 2022-05-23 13:07:25 +02:00
parent b68f9ab500
commit d836acba54
14 changed files with 30 additions and 31 deletions

View File

@ -15,12 +15,12 @@
2, 2,
"always", "always",
[ [
"api",
"browser-extension", "browser-extension",
"data", "data",
"docs", "docs",
"landing-page", "landing-page",
"packages", "packages"
"report-service"
] ]
] ]
} }

View File

@ -4,5 +4,5 @@ A browser extension that eats cookie consent dialogs.
## Repositories ## Repositories
- [API](/packages/api/)
- [Browser extension](/packages/browser-extension/) - [Browser extension](/packages/browser-extension/)
- [Report service](/packages/report-service/)

View File

@ -1,3 +1,2 @@
CHROME_EXTENSION_ID=?
MAIL_PASS=? MAIL_PASS=?
MAIL_USER=? MAIL_USER=?

View File

@ -1,4 +1,4 @@
# Cookie Monster Dialog Report Service # Cookie Monster Dialog API
## Contributing ## Contributing

View File

@ -1,5 +1,5 @@
{ {
"name": "report-service", "name": "api",
"version": "1.0.0", "version": "1.0.0",
"scripts": { "scripts": {
"build": "rimraf build && tsc", "build": "rimraf build && tsc",

View File

@ -804,6 +804,31 @@ __metadata:
languageName: node languageName: node
linkType: hard linkType: hard
"api@workspace:packages/api":
version: 0.0.0-use.local
resolution: "api@workspace:packages/api"
dependencies:
"@fastify/cors": ^7.0.0
"@fastify/rate-limit": ^6.0.0
"@tsconfig/node16": ^1.0.2
"@types/node": ^16.11.33
"@types/nodemailer": ^6.4.4
"@typescript-eslint/eslint-plugin": ^5.24.0
"@typescript-eslint/parser": ^5.24.0
dotenv: ^16.0.1
eslint: ^8.15.0
eslint-config-prettier: ^8.5.0
eslint-plugin-prettier: ^4.0.0
fastify: ^3.29.0
nodemailer: ^6.7.5
nodemon: ^2.0.16
rimraf: ^3.0.2
ts-node: ^10.7.0
tsconfig-paths: ^4.0.0
typescript: ^4.6.4
languageName: unknown
linkType: soft
"aproba@npm:^1.0.3 || ^2.0.0": "aproba@npm:^1.0.3 || ^2.0.0":
version: 2.0.0 version: 2.0.0
resolution: "aproba@npm:2.0.0" resolution: "aproba@npm:2.0.0"
@ -3864,31 +3889,6 @@ __metadata:
languageName: node languageName: node
linkType: hard linkType: hard
"report-service@workspace:packages/report-service":
version: 0.0.0-use.local
resolution: "report-service@workspace:packages/report-service"
dependencies:
"@fastify/cors": ^7.0.0
"@fastify/rate-limit": ^6.0.0
"@tsconfig/node16": ^1.0.2
"@types/node": ^16.11.33
"@types/nodemailer": ^6.4.4
"@typescript-eslint/eslint-plugin": ^5.24.0
"@typescript-eslint/parser": ^5.24.0
dotenv: ^16.0.1
eslint: ^8.15.0
eslint-config-prettier: ^8.5.0
eslint-plugin-prettier: ^4.0.0
fastify: ^3.29.0
nodemailer: ^6.7.5
nodemon: ^2.0.16
rimraf: ^3.0.2
ts-node: ^10.7.0
tsconfig-paths: ^4.0.0
typescript: ^4.6.4
languageName: unknown
linkType: soft
"require-directory@npm:^2.1.1": "require-directory@npm:^2.1.1":
version: 2.1.1 version: 2.1.1
resolution: "require-directory@npm:2.1.1" resolution: "require-directory@npm:2.1.1"